Explore the Natural Splendor of the Copolia Trail
Discover the breathtaking views and lush landscapes of the Copolia Trail, a premier hiking destination in the heart of Seychelles.
Nestled amidst the stunning landscapes of Seychelles, the Copolia Trail stands as a beacon for nature lovers and adventure enthusiasts. This picturesque hiking trail invites tourists to immerse themselves in the vibrant biodiversity that the region is famed for. As you embark on your journey, the trail meanders through lush vegetation, offering glimpses of the island's unique flora and fauna. The diverse ecosystem along the path serves as a testament to Seychelles' commitment to conservation and environmental preservation. The trail culminates at a breathtaking viewpoint, where hikers are rewarded with sweeping panoramas of the surrounding islands and the crystal-clear waters of the Indian Ocean. This vantage point provides an ideal backdrop for capturing unforgettable memories, so don't forget your camera! The experience is not just about the destination but also the journey; each step along the trail reveals new wonders and the soothing sounds of nature. Visitors should note that the trail is well-maintained but can be steep in certain areas, making it suitable for those in moderate physical condition. The best time to hike the Copolia Trail is during the cooler months, where the weather is more temperate and enjoyable. Remember to wear appropriate footwear and bring plenty of water to stay hydrated as you explore this natural sanctuary. Local tips
- Start your hike early in the morning to avoid the heat and enjoy cooler temperatures.
- Wear sturdy hiking shoes as some parts of the trail can be steep and rocky.
- Bring plenty of water and snacks to keep your energy up during the hike.
- Don't forget your camera to capture the stunning views from the top!
- Check the weather forecast before your hike, as rain can make the trail slippery.
